Invisalign is a treatment designed to address teeth that are crowded, crooked, misaligned, and gapped. Please keep reading to learn more about some of the benefits you can expect to receive from an Invisalign dentist.
When you choose Invisalign clear aligner treatment, you will choose a solution that will not require metal brackets or wires. Instead, Invisalign utilizes patented SmartTrack technology to craft clear, nearly invisible plastic aligner trays designed to shift your teeth into their proper position and alignment gradually. Invisalign aligners are so discreet that nobody ever needs to know you’re undergoing orthodontic treatment unless you decide to share this information with them.
If you have ever known anybody who has undergone traditional orthodontic treatment with metal braces, you already know that there is no way to become free of the metal that is placed in the mouth until the treatment is complete, anywhere from two to three years after the start. This is something that has to be dealt with until you achieve the smile you want. With Invisalign, this is not the case.
You will be able to remove your clear aligners anytime you need. Removing your clear aligners is easy when you want to eat or brush and floss your teeth. However, one important thing to note is that you need to wear your clear aligners for 22 hours a day for best results, so do not forget to put them back on once you are done eating or performing your oral hygiene routine.
Traditional metal braces require a reasonably significant commitment of your time and energy. This is not the case when you choose Invisalign clear aligner therapy. With Invisalign, you are not required to make monthly appointments with your dentist or orthodontist for tune-up adjustments. With Invisalign, you can progress your treatment simply by moving to the next set of aligners in your series. This switch occurs about every two weeks. Additionally, you will not need to invest in any special cleaning tools or spend extra time and energy shopping for foods that will not get stuck or trapped in metal brackets and wires. These problems will not apply to you when you choose Invisalign.
Any orthodontic treatment is going to result in some level of discomfort. After all, your teeth are being physically shifted from their current position to a better, proper alignment. However, there will be a higher level of discomfort with traditional metal braces. Every month, you will visit your orthodontist to have the wires tightened, resulting in a noticeable level of discomfort.
Invisalign clear aligners are worn in a way that is similar to a mouthguard. They simply slide over your teeth. And, because there is no metal, you won’t need to worry about your gums and the inside of your lips and cheeks rubbing and developing sores or bleeding. Because they don’t use metal, Invisalign is a more comfortable treatment option.
